Lontrell Denell Williams Jr., better known by his stage name Pooh Shiesty, is an American rapper from Memphis, Tennessee. His stage name was given to him by his late brother, who adapted his childhood nickname "Mr.
Memphis never stops producing rappers with that particular blend of menace and melodic instinct, and Pooh Shiesty arrived in 2020 as the latest proof. Signed to Gucci Mane's 1017 Records imprint, he built immediate momentum through the *Shiesty Season* mixtape before dropping the certified album of the same name in 2022, anchored by the street anthem "Back in Blood." His rapid ascent mirrors the label's knack for identifying talent that understands how to balance trap production with conversational, almost understated delivery—a Memphis tradition that connects him directly to the city's previous generation while keeping one eye on Gucci's Atlanta legacy. Though his solo catalog remains lean, Shiesty's placement within the 1017 orbit positioned him as part of hip-hop's ongoing Memphis resurgence.
